I can only make the first 10 lines wrap within one cell and the rest will not
wrap appropriately. Any solution to wrap more than 10 lines of text per cell? |

Hi the limit is 1024 characters per cell. you can extend this somewhat with
manually entering linebreaks (using ALT+ENTER) "Pear" wrote: I can only make the first 10 lines wrap within one cell and the rest will not wrap appropriately. Any solution to wrap more than 10 lines of text per cell? |
